Overall, obviously loved this book and story. I’m a big fanfic reader so any complaints about it being too fanfic-y weren’t anything I was bothered by at all. 

Only two big concerns I’d recommend before going in. The two MCs joke about title ix (federal protections against gender based discrimination, including sexual harassment etc) with each other because of the way their fake relationship began. I wasn’t too bothered because the would-be alleged did think they had consent and acknowledged it would be in the others right to file if they wanted. Depending on your personal experience with title IX, this may be a good content warning to know. 

The other thing is highly debated in the aspec community, but Olive is clearly demisexual, though the term itself isn’t used. Some of the language Olive uses shows that she believes feeling this way is wrong and it’s never addressed. This could’ve been easily solved by her and Malcolm doing the barest research previously when they talked about her feelings and we could’ve seen Olive learning to accept her identity in a positive way. Some aspec reviewers I’ve seen loved the rep, others did not. For you, know that the demi rep is there, though is missing a lot of nuance or...simply addressing it for what it is.
